Kelude Heavy Industry recently took the lead in drafting a certification technical specification for AI visual safety monitoring systems for overhead cranes. The specification has passed the project review by the China Quality Certification Center and the standard development work has officially begun. The technical specification will cover five chapters — functional requirements, performance indicators, inspection methods, certification process, and acceptance criteria — comprising 12 mandatory inspection items and 6 optional inspection items.

Background of the Standard Initiative

Existing standards in China, including GB/T 28264-2017 Safety Monitoring and Management System for Lifting Appliances and the T/CMIF 1XX-2025 group standard, already define technical requirements and inspection methods for AI visual safety monitoring systems. However, these standards focus on product design specifications rather than conformity assessment for product certification. The fundamental difference between a certification technical specification and a product technical standard is that the certification specification not only defines "what indicators the product should achieve" but also specifies "how to determine whether the product meets those indicators" and the "acceptance criteria for passing certification."

Core Content of the Technical Specification

The 12 mandatory inspection items include personnel detection mAP, three-level alarm function verification, system response time, data recording integrity, system availability, low-light detection accuracy, anti-interference capability, false alarm rate, hardware Protection Rating (IP), EMC electromagnetic compatibility, communication interface protocol compliance, and completeness of the installation and operating instructions. The 6 optional inspection items include load detection, Wire Rope Inspection, Weld Inspection, multi-crane collaborative detection, remote operation and maintenance platform integration, and Digital Twin data interface functionality.

Standard Development Work Plan

The standard development is planned over a 12-month period and will be carried out in four phases. Once published, the standard will be promoted to the industry through voluntary certification. Manufacturers of AI visual safety monitoring systems for overhead cranes may voluntarily apply for certification. Upon passing certification, they will receive the CQC product certification certificate, and the certification mark may be used on the product itself, in the Operation Manual, and in promotional materials.

FAQ

Q: What is the difference between the certification technical specification and the published group standard T/CMIF 1XX-2025?

A: The two standards serve different purposes — the group standard T/CMIF 1XX-2025 defines the technical requirements the product should meet, while the certification technical specification defines how to determine whether the product meets those requirements. In simple terms, the technical standard answers the question "what should the product be like?" while the certification specification answers "does the product meet the standard's requirements?"

Q: Will the inspection items in the certification specification be frequently updated in response to the rapid iteration of AI vision technology?

A: The certification specification establishes three grades of inspection items. Basic-grade items, such as personnel detection accuracy and system response time, are relatively stable and will not be frequently adjusted due to algorithm iterations. Advanced-grade items, such as false alarm rate and anti-interference capability, are reviewed annually based on industry technology development. Frontier-grade items, such as multi-crane collaborative detection, are optional inspection items only and do not count toward the certification pass determination. This graded design maintains the stability of the certification standard while leaving room for technological advancement.

Q: Will the certification specification affect the factory inspection process for existing overhead crane AI vision products?

A: Implementation of the certification specification will not have a retroactive impact on existing products that have already passed inspection under the T/CMIF 1XX-2025 standard. Products applying for new certification will need to be tested in accordance with the new certification specification. The inspection method clauses in the certification specification can also serve as a reference for optimizing the factory inspection process of existing products.

Q: How much does certification cost and how long does the certification period take?

A: Product certification fees consist of three parts: application fee, product testing fee, and factory inspection fee. The product certification system is implemented in accordance with the Regulations of the People's Republic of China on Certification and Accreditation and GB/T 27065-2018 Conformity Assessment — Requirements for Bodies Certifying Products, Processes and Services. The full testing cost for the 12 mandatory inspection items is approximately $12,000–$18,000, and the factory inspection fee is approximately $3,000–$4,500. The certification period includes four stages — test plan confirmation, sample preparation, test execution, and factory inspection — totaling approximately 45–60 working days.
